You asked

​​Please could you provide details of the number of deaths recorded in the United Kingdom caused by Pernicious Anaemia or where Pernicious Anaemia is mentioned on the death certificate, within the last 5 years.

We said

Thank you for your enquiry.

Unfortunately, we would be unable to provide you with figures for Pernicious Anaemia specifically. In order to fulfil this request, we would need use a high level of statistical skill and judgement in order to create bespoke analysis. Under the Freedom of Information Act 2000, Public Authorities are not obligated to create information in order to respond to requests. We therefore consider this to be information not held.

However, using our NOMIS webservice, we can provide data for deaths from anaemia from 2013-2018. The ICD10 code for anaemia is D64.9. Please note, the IDC-10 code D64.9 includes data for pernicious anaemia, but will also include data for other types of anaemia as well. Data for 2019 will be available on the NOMIS website once it has been finalised, in August/September 2020. Data for 2020 will be available in 2021.

We have extracted the data for ICD10 code D64.9 alongside 'All cause mortality' for comparison in the following table. Further disaggregation of this data is available using the NOMIS webservice, which will allow you to filter by age bands, sex and at a lower geography level.
